My Compaq Persario SR2010nx, 120gb(system drive) harddrive just
failed. In this computer I also have a Maxtor 40gb(data drive)
installed as a data drive. Compag sent me a replacement harddrive
(120gb), which I installed. During the install process, I made a fatal
error. I left the 40gb harddrive connected when I did the system
recovery and the 120gb and the 40gb drive were both reformatted. Oh
well.
I decided to use the new 120gb drive as my data drive(since Windows
XP installed on the 40gb drive). The drives are now installed as NTFS
and the 120gb drive has one(1) partition. The 40gb drive has 2(two)
partitions, system and recovery.
On the 120gb, I created a folder and several sub-folder to hold my
mp3 data. After amassing 5.5gb's of data in one folder, my thought was
to break this data down into other smaller folders. Now for my problem.
When I tried to MOVE, COPY or DELETE files over 5,000mb, the files
will/do not move and no error message is displayed. This only happens
on the 120gb drives and in the folders that I created. Everything
seems fine on the system drive, in all folders. The download path on
the data drive is "G:\DOCUMENTS AND
SETTINGS\COMPAG_OWNER\MY_DOCUMENTS\MY MUSIC\MUSIC DOWNLOADS". If I try
to select a group of files, right click, cut, and then paste to another
location, nothing happens. During a drag and drop, the move option is
grayed out and again, nothing happens.
My current workaround is to burn the files to my CD/dvd drive and
copy or move back from that location. For deletions I delete the
entire music download folder, with its contents and re-create it.
Clumbersome, but the only way I can get it to work.
